How to Read This

Designed for travel planning, not certainty.

  • Recent street-level incidents within the selected radius are weighted by category.
  • Violence, robbery, weapons and burglary carry higher weight than lower-severity categories.
  • Up to 12 months of history are averaged with recency decay, so one unusual month does not swing the score.
  • A stable neighbourhood baseline from the official English Indices of Deprivation crime domain anchors the score.
  • Dense central visitor areas are normalized so footfall does not automatically imply danger.
  • Improving recent trend slightly lifts the score; a rising trend lowers it.
  • The score is indicative and based only on public recorded crime data, not a guarantee of personal safety.
